1) Classroom Wreath Decoration

This colorful wreath really looks stunning. You will need lots of colorful papers for this craft. It’s an easy craft for the kids. Cut a small amount of paper and then crumble the paper with hand. It should look like a small rough ball. Now take one cardboard cut in the wreath shape. Now slowly stick those crumpled papers on that round cardboard. Pass on all duties to classroom kids. It will give them lots of fun to create such a type of craft. This way you get to relax and kids also have the fun of making it. Once it dries out hang this colorful wreath in the classroom.

 

2) Reindeer Singing Decoration

Reindeers are playing a vital role in the Christmas season. Santa needs reindeer to fly and bring joy to kids all over the world. Here we serve Reindeer differently. Reindeers are carved perfectly on paper. They are not taking Santa but they are chanting the Christmas song. The funny Reindeer faces are able to put a smile on the preschool kids. A drawing teacher has to cut the reindeer shapes and allow the school kids to fill the color as required. Make a garland of singing Reindeers and hang it on the notice board. This way you kids can also take part in Christmas decorations.

 

3) 3D Christmas Decoration

If you want a whimsical decoration and want to put some drama in the classroom you can use the polar express theme. This is a 3D based decoration. You can create the magic on the notice board by using some 3D colors. Here we use green and white paper. We have used one green paper to make a cone and then fix one white paper on it to make a 3D Christmas tree. We have also used radium colors of yellow and white and black to make a Christmas home. We have put some radium white colors to shine the stars on the black notice board. Also, order christmas balloons radium to light up the room. This is how you can create magic in the simple classroom.
